Calculate Log Base 76 of 356

To solve the equation log 76 (356) = x carry out the following steps.
  1. Apply the change of base rule:
    log a (x) = log b (x) / log b (a)
    With b = 10:
    log a (x) = log(x) / log(a)
  2. Substitute the variables:
    With x = 356, a = 76:
    log 76 (356) = log(356) / log(76)
  3. Evaluate the term:
    log(356) / log(76)
    = 1.39794000867204 / 1.92427928606188
    = 1.3565671837148
